Problem:
A sandwich, as usual, has fallen down with the buttered side on the horizontal heated surface, having the initial speed of translational motion .
Assuming that the force of resistance to the motion of the sandwich along the surface was proportional to the momentum, i.e. , where is the coefficient of proportionality, find the space passed by the sandwich until the butter is completely melted. The sandwich has left a fixed trace of melted butter of constant thickness and width on the surface, and the speed of the slide to the indicated moment of the time has decreased twice. The initial mass of the butter on the sandwich is equal to the mass of a slice of bread.
